There are very few things that can top the taste of homemade ice cream, but this homemade Scottish Tablet ice cream takes it to a whole new level.
Perfect for summer, this recipe is the perfect amount of sweet with a bit of crunch of our handmade tablet. All you need is an ice cream maker and a few simple ingredients.
Ingredients
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 cup whole milk
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up crumbled Gardiners Scottish tablet.
Method
- In a saucepan, combine the heavy cream, whole milk, and granulated sugar.
- Heat the mixture over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until the sugar is completely dissolved. Once the mixture is just beginning to simmer remove it from heat.
- Stir in the vanilla extract until well combined and let the cream mixture cool to room temperature.
- Once cooled, pour the mixture into an ice cream maker and churn according to the manufacturer’s instructions until it reaches a soft-serve consistency.
- Once the ice cream is churned, fold in a healthy dose of the crumbled Scottish tablet until evenly distributed throughout the mixture. (The beauty of homemade ice cream is that you can add as much as you want!)
- Transfer the ice cream to a freezer-safe container, cover, and freeze for at least 4 hours, or until firm.
- Serve the Scottish Tablet Ice Cream in a bowl or ice cream cone, and enjoy the sweet flavor with delicious bites of Scottish tablet throughout!
